Everyday austerity

The Everyday Austerity exhibition is the result of two years of research with families in Greater Manchester by Dr Sarah Marie Hall, which gathered first-hand, personal accounts of everyday life in austerity.

These accounts have been turned into a series of original drawings by North West zine artist Stef Bradley, and are exhibited alongside field notes, audio extracts, and collected materials, to 'lift the lid' on austerity.

The exhibition is now on a tour of the ten boroughs of Greater Manchester, and we are very pleased to have it visiting Bury Market on Wednesday July 19 2017.
